SWOD:
Power Snatch 2 RM
DWOD:
Complete 5 rounds:
3 Snatch Pulls
3 Power Snatches
3 Snatch Push Press
*Perform at 60% of 2 RM Power Snatch
Rest 120 seconds between sets.

Movement Standards-
Power Clean – The Power Clean must be pulled from the floor and the bar must travel continuously to the shoulder. You can not deadlift to hang, and then do a hang power clean. The bar must be caught on the shoulder with the hips at or above parallel. The bar must be stood up in a control manner, and the lifter must maintain control of the bar until the judge deems it a rep / no rep.
Back Squat – The bar must be racked on the back, and walked off the squat rack. You must lower the bar until your hips go below parallel, and then stand the weight up extending the hips fully while maintaining control of the weight.
Bench Press – The lifter must establish control of the bar off of the rack at full arms length, lower the weight and touch the bar to the chest, and fully extend elbows back to a locked out position. During extension the hips must stay engaged on the bench. If the hips / buttocks raise off the bench the judge will deem the attempt a “no rep.”
Deadlift - The lifter must pull the weight from the ground and reach full knee and hip extension. ”Hitching” or resting the bar on your thighs will result in a “no lift.”
*Spotters will be available. However, if a spotter touches the bar, weights, or assists the lifter at any time during a lift it will be counted as a “no rep.”
